Output 5759a58c08326d22deb1cf22c79fa6d15ae0c8a51dfcf30c192196e5c7dcaadd: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5eae629ba0a4759d0bdab1d3181190d763355f OP_EQUAL
address
3G8Q7RAnnJhe5bcz5fBWJ9uBVeVoHT3Lvb
transaction
5759a58c08326d22deb1cf22c79fa6d15ae0c8a51dfcf30c192196e5c7dcaadd
confirmations
310093
spent
true